The SEO Implications: A Redirecting Nightmare

For SEO professionals, redirects present a complex challenge. While properly implemented 301 redirects (permanent redirects) pass most link equity, a cascade of redirects can dilute that value. More importantly, frequent and unpredictable redirects can signal instability to search engines, potentially impacting rankings. The core issue is link rot – the gradual decay of links over time – and redirects are often a temporary bandage on a much larger wound. Strategies focusing on robust internal linking and proactive content monitoring are becoming crucial to mitigate these risks. Beyond SEO: The Crisis of Digital Preservation

The CDC example highlights a broader problem: the long-term preservation of digital information. Government agencies, research institutions, and even commercial websites are constantly updating and reorganizing their content. Without a concerted effort to archive and maintain older versions, valuable data can be lost or become inaccessible. This isn’t just about historical records; it’s about the reproducibility of scientific research, the accountability of public institutions, and the ability to learn from the past. The rise of web archives like the Internet Archive’s Wayback Machine is a vital countermeasure, but it’s a reactive solution, not a preventative one.

The Rise of Dynamic Content and its Preservation Challenges

The increasing prevalence of dynamic content – websites that generate pages on the fly based on user data or database queries – exacerbates the preservation problem. Traditional web archiving techniques struggle to capture these dynamic elements accurately. New approaches, such as web archiving bots that simulate user interactions, are being developed, but they are still in their early stages. Semantic web technologies and standardized metadata schemas could also play a role in making content more easily archiveable and understandable over time. Future Trends: Decentralization and the Semantic Web

Looking ahead, several trends could reshape how we navigate and preserve information online. Decentralized web technologies, like those built on blockchain, offer the potential to create more resilient and tamper-proof archives. The Semantic Web, with its emphasis on structured data and machine-readability, could make it easier to automatically archive and understand content. However, these technologies are still evolving and face significant challenges in terms of scalability and usability. The key will be finding a balance between innovation and the need for reliable, long-term preservation.
